Output 81b5bf446da569159ac13012e97f6af25cba152f449e073bd474dd06b764ffa6:0

value
983700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 047dc968c31efa4ece55f79e92738581e0137e28 OP_EQUAL
address
326mK8NuUpRB68gSrp5wcQPr3BHMW1nd1L
transaction
81b5bf446da569159ac13012e97f6af25cba152f449e073bd474dd06b764ffa6